Formula of Momentum Calculator Archery

The formula for calculating momentum in archery is straightforward:

Momentum (P) = Mass (m) x Velocity (v)

Where:

  • P represents the momentum of the arrow (in kg m/s)
  • m stands for the mass of the arrow (in kilograms)
  • v denotes the velocity of the arrow (in meters per second)

Example of Momentum Calculator Archery

Let's consider a practical example to illustrate how the Momentum Calculator functions. Suppose an arrow has a mass of 0.05 kilograms and a velocity of 70 meters per second. Using the formula:

Momentum (P) = Mass (m) x Velocity (v)

Plugging in the values:

P = 0.05 kg x 70 m/s = 3.5 kg m/s

This example showcases how an archer can determine the momentum of an arrow, aiding in optimizing performance.

Most Common FAQs

Q: How to Calculate Momentum?

A: Multiply the mass of the arrow by its velocity.

Q: Why Is Momentum Important in Archery?

A: Momentum affects the arrow's penetration and accuracy upon hitting the target.

Q: What Factors Affect Arrow Momentum?

A: Factors include arrow weight, speed, and air resistance.
